**Job Description: Coordinator – Community Resiliency (Road Safety)**  

**Location:** Mumbai  

 

**Reports To:** Manager – Community Resiliency  

 

**About Us:**  

United Way of Mumbai is dedicated to addressing complex community challenges through impactful interventions. Our focus areas include road safety, education, and social resiliency, aiming to create safer and more sustainable communities.

 

**Job Overview:**  

We are seeking a passionate and skilled Coordinator to manage and implement road safety projects in Mumbai. The ideal candidate will have experience in behavior change initiatives and strong stakeholder management skills.

 

**Key Responsibilities:**

– Implement community resiliency projects, including training programs for schoolchildren and youth on safe road usage.

– Develop and execute quarterly project plans aligned with overall timelines.

– Collaborate with stakeholders such as the Education Department, Traffic Police, NGOs, and schools to ensure successful project implementation.

– Create informational and educational materials (IEC) to promote safe road practices.

– Mobilize community participation through partnerships with schools, colleges, and NGOs.

– Follow up with departments to reinforce awareness activities.

 

**Qualifications:**

– Master’s degree in Social Work or a related field.

– Minimum of 2-3 years of experience in road safety or relevant social projects with a focus on behavior change.

– Strong communication skills in English and Hindi; knowledge of Marathi is an advantage.

– Ability to travel extensively within Mumbai and India.

 

**Remuneration:**  

The salary range is INR 5.8 – 7.5 LPA, commensurate with qualifications and experience.
